Topaz Gigapixel AI is a desktop application that uses advanced AI to upscale photos, graphics, and artwork up to 6x while preserving detail and clarity. Unlike traditional interpolation methods that simply stretch pixels, Topaz Labs' technology employs deep learning trained on millions of photos to intelligently reconstruct missing details. The software can be used as a standalone application or as a plugin for Photoshop CC through 2024 versions.
In the past, enlarging a photo in Photoshop resulted in a blurry, pixelated mess. Traditional algorithms just guessed colors based on the neighboring pixels, leading to soft, watercolor-like results. It uses advanced machine learning, specifically Generative Adversarial Networks (GANs) and diffusion models, to actually invent new pixels and add detail where there was none before.
